> [0] You probably need to make a link from

> 	/usr/local/lib/texmf/tex/latex/litprog/noweb.sty
>     to
>         /usr/lib/texmf/tex/latex/litprog/noweb.sty

>     so that tetex can find noweb.sty. The FHS strikes again. :) I
>     presume this is a bug against nowebm, but I don't have the bandwidth
>     to keep up with tetex to make sure tetex really can't find it.

I may be wrong and confused here, but I think that noweb is right to
use the local texmf tree since it is not part of tetex.

You just need to make sure that /etc/texmf/texmf.cnf has this line:
 | TEXMFLOCAL = /usr/lib/texmf/local
(while this directory is actually a link to /usr/local/lib/texmf/). You
need to run texhash if you put new sources into an texmf tree; if the
noweb package doesn´t do this it can be called a bug I guess.
